Manchester, the largest city in New Hampshire, combines urban sophistication with a deep sense of history. With its vibrant cultural scene, scenic parks, and a thriving downtown, Manchester is an exciting destination for all types of travelers.
Essential Information
- Location: Hillsborough County, New Hampshire
- Population: ~115,000
- Time Zone: Eastern Time (EST)
- Weather: Warm summers and snowy winters; average summer temperature around 82°F
- Best Time to Visit: Spring and fall for mild weather and colorful foliage
Interesting Facts
- Historical Mill Town: Manchester was a hub for textile production during the 19th century.
- Cultural Melting Pot: The city is known for its diverse communities and global cuisines.
- Art Scene: Home to the Currier Museum of Art, featuring works by Picasso, Monet, and O’Keeffe.
- Sports Legacy: The city hosts the New Hampshire Fisher Cats, a minor league baseball team.
- Dynamic Downtown: Elm Street is one of the longest continuous Main Streets in the U.S.

Day Trips from Manchester
- Lake Winnipesaukee: Relax by the water and enjoy boating or hiking (~1 hour).
- White Mountains: Explore stunning landscapes and trails (~1.5 hours).
- Portsmouth: A coastal city with rich history and charming streets (~1 hour).
